A bright vinaigrette made from citrus juices, jalapeño heat, and cilantro. Dress salads or grain bowls with this lively, zesty dressing.

Ingredients
serves 4-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 1 orange (juiced)
- 3 limes (juiced)
- 2 tsp jalapeno pepper (finely diced)
- 1/4 cup cilantro (finely chopped)
- salt and pepper
